What is  GMP?

GMP (Good Manufacturing Practices) is an internationally recognized system that ensures products are consistently produced and controlled according to strict quality standards. It focuses on eliminating risks in production, such as contamination, errors, and deviations.
GMP guidelines cover everything from facility hygiene and equipment maintenance to staff training and documentation practices.
